<P>PROBLEM TO BE SOLVED: To provide an electromagnetic casting method capable of preventing increase in carbon density while preventing occurrence of a crack in an ingot final solidifying region in electromagnetic casting of the silicon ingot. <P>SOLUTION: In the electromagnetic casting method, an ingot 3 is continuously cast when a silicon raw material 11 is charged into a bottomless cooling crucible 7 to be melted by electromagnetic induction heating from an induction coil 8 and plasma arc heating from a plasma torch 13 inserted in the upper part of the crucible 7 and the molten silicone 12 is solidified while being pulled down from the crucible 7. In a steady period for charging and melting the silicon raw material 11 in the crucible 7 to solidify it, the plasma torch 13 is set to a plasma transferred arc type generating plasma arcs between electrodes of the plasma torch and the molten silicone 12. In a casting final period for stopping charge of the silicon raw material 11 and solidifying the molten silicone 12, the plasma torch 13 is set to a plasma non-transferred arc type generating plasma arcs between the electrodes of the plasma torch. <P>COPYRIGHT: (C)2012,JPO&INPIT |
